In our first session together, here's what you can expect

In our initial meeting, patients can expect to be greeted with sensitivity, empathy, and non-judgment. I will listen to the patient’s concerns and experiences, carefully taking them into account while using my clinical expertise to formulate treatment options. During the initial session, I will conduct an in depth psychiatric assessment, in order to gather the information that is needed to develop a holistic understanding of the patient's mental health picture. This assessment will include medical history, current symptoms, and psychosocial factors. We will then work together to create a treatment plan customized to their mental health. Before the session comes to a close, I will thoroughly describe all treatment options, which may include medications, lifestyle alterations, therapy sessions, and self-care strategies. As a team, we will decide on a plan, and how to best move forward.

My treatment methods

Cognitive Behavioral (CBT)

As an adjunct to medication management, I use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) to ensure that conversations are functional and effective. CBT is a highly flexible technique used to manage an array of mental illnesses. Simply put, CBT is a research-based therapy that provides direction to a conversation. CBT will raise a patient's awareness of their thoughts, feelings, and experiences when used correctly. I use CBT to help patients recognize and challenge distorted patterns of thinking. CBT aims to help patients repair and strengthen their resilience. We are all innately gifted with personal resilience and the ability to repair and restore that resilience. It is the part of us that gives us the ability to cope with emotional stress.
